Yaroslav Nilov is a Russian politician and a member of the Liberal Democratic Party of Russia (LDPR). He serves as the head of the State Duma's committee on labor, social policy, and veteran affairs. Recently, he has been in the news for proposing a bill aimed at reducing the last working day of the week by one hour, as part of an initiative to improve employees' quality of life and productivity. Nilov envisions a gradual evolution towards a four-day work week, which he believes could be feasible with advancements in automation and artificial intelligence.
